The category Science: Chemistry 155 is the most commonly referenced area in studies that cite this article. The first research to cite this article was titled X-ray Photoelectron Spectrometry Depth Profiling of Organic Thin Films Using C60 Sputtering and was published in 2007. The most recent citation comes from a 2024 study titled Role of Layer‐by‐Layer Deposition on Electrical and Optical Properties of PEDOT: PSS/Polyaniline Thin Films for Solar Cells. This article reached its peak citation in 2016, with 22 citations. It has been cited in 104 different journals, 11% of which are open access. Among related journals, the Organic Electronics cited this research the most, with 15 citations. The chart below illustrates the annual citation trends for this article.
